Biography

Professor Jarad Martin is a Radiation Oncologist and departmental Director of Research working at the Calvary Mater Newcastle and also with Genesis Care. He completed his training in 2005 at the Peter MacCallum Cancer Centre, and undertook a genitourinary oncology clinical research fellowship at the Princess Margaret Hospital in Toronto. His primary clinical and research interests are in urologic and gastrointestinal cancers, as well as the use of radiotherapy for benign conditions. His main current collaborative clinical trials are looking at two competing SBRT schedules for prostate cancer (NINJA), the role of radiotherapy for Dupuytren's Disease (DEPART), and the use of radiotherapy as an immune-priming agent for oesophageal cancer (PALEO).
